About 32 Stannary Street
32 Stannary Street is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Lambeth, London, London (SE11 4AA). It has a recorded floor area of 100 m² (around 1076 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2003-2006 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(July 2019) shows a C (score 71). The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since August 2009.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and main heating dropped from Very Good to Good.
Last sale on file: £771,000 in February 2022.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. At 100 m² it's 19.8% larger than the typical home in the postcode (84 m² median across 26 EPCs). Across 2004–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.1%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£716/sq ft) was about 31.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2003.
